Dane Scarlett has been rewarded for his excellent breakthrough campaign at Tottenham with his first professional contract at Spurs, triggered after he turned 17 – prompting reaction from Joao Sacramento and Graham Roberts.

Scarlett turned 17 last week and upon doing so, became available to sign professional terms and Tottenham have acted swiftly – representing just how highly they rate the England Under-17 striker. His goal tally is impressive.

Despite his tender age, Scarlett has become a regular with the Under-23 side and has even earned three senior appearances under Jose Mourinho – two of which have come in the Europa League, and one in the Premier League.

The striker, who has initially caught the eye after 21 goals in 18 games at Under-18 level – has also netted twice in four reserve games and has appeared on the bench in five other senior outings. He posted on Instagram.

Tottenham confirmed the news on their official website, penning a deal that will run until the summer of 2023 – the longest possible deal Spurs can afford to hand a player of 17 years of age. It is the least he deserves.

Assistant manager Sacramento responded to the news on Tottenham’s Instagram update, applauding Scarlett while Tottenham icon Roberts was full of praise on Twitter – suggesting he has the potential to emulate Harry Kane.
